Output 3e21f2a8c515f08028595863d95058017d35deabda4e627db49ddc172f819835:24

value
643
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 934087735c4153b34c034a4efe95f3c77dba671c55e529f51c9ede05199790a2
address
bc1pjdqgwu6ug9fmxnqrff80a90nca7m5ecu2hjjnagunm0q2xvhjz3qg8uzyv
transaction
3e21f2a8c515f08028595863d95058017d35deabda4e627db49ddc172f819835
spent
true